Issues: Whether the delay of 727 days in filing the first appeal against the assessment order should be condoned and the matter restored for fresh adjudication.
Analysis: The delay in filing the lower appeal arose during the Covid-19 pandemic period. The period was treated as excluded for limitation purposes in light of the Supreme Court directions on extension of limitation during the pandemic. In these circumstances, the refusal to condone the delay was not sustained, and the interests of justice required that the appeal be heard on merits by the first appellate authority.
Conclusion: The delay was condoned and the matter was restored to the NFAC for fresh adjudication.
